LLM ne piše ispravan kod. Piše uvjerljivi kod
Komentari
Mewayz Team
Editorial Team
Iluzija inteligencije: kada se uvjerljivi kod maskira kao točan kod
Veliki jezični modeli kao što su ChatGPT, Claude i Copilot revolucionirali su naš pristup kodiranju. Za mnoge programere i poslovne vođe osjećaju se kao proročište koda, trenutno generirajući rješenja za složene probleme. Međutim, ova percepcija često dovodi do kritičkog nesporazuma. LLM nije majstor programiranja koji razumije logiku i namjeru; to je vrhunski napredan mehanizam za usklađivanje uzoraka. Njegov primarni cilj nije proizvesti *ispravan* kod, već proizvesti *uvjerljiv* kod—sintaksu koja izgleda uvjerljivo na temelju ogromne količine podataka o obuci koje je potrošio. Prepoznavanje ove razlike ključno je za sigurnu i učinkovitu integraciju umjetne inteligencije u vaš radni tijek razvoja, posebno pri izgradnji kritičnih poslovnih sustava.
Razlika između prihvatljivog i ispravnog koda
Da bismo razumjeli srž problema, moramo napraviti razliku između vjerodostojnosti i točnosti. Uvjerljivi kod je sintaktički valjan i slijedi uobičajene obrasce. Čini se da bi *trebalo* raditi. Koristi prave ključne riječi, pravilno uvlačenje i uobičajene biblioteke. Ljudski recenzent mogao bi baciti pogled na njega i vidjeti poznatu strukturu. Ispravan kod, s druge strane, ne samo da izgleda dobro, već *je* ispravan. Točno implementira navedenu poslovnu logiku, obrađuje rubne slučajeve, graciozno upravlja pogreškama i besprijekorno se integrira s okolnim sustavom. Jaz između ova dva stanja mjesto je gdje postoji značajan rizik. LLM se ističe u prvom, ali postizanje drugog zahtijeva dublje razumijevanje uzroka, posljedice i konteksta koje model jednostavno ne posjeduje.
LLM je poput studenta koji je naučio napamet tisuću udžbenika, ali zapravo ne razumije temeljna načela. Oni mogu recitirati odgovor koji 'izgleda' najviše kao pravi, ali ne mogu zaključiti svoj put do novog rješenja.
Inherentni rizici vjerovanja prihvatljivom kodu
Oslanjanje na kod generiran umjetnom inteligencijom bez rigorozne provjere unosi nekoliko opipljivih rizika u vaš životni ciklus razvoja softvera. Prvo i najvažnije je rizik od suptilnih grešaka i sigurnosnih propusta. Kod može izgledati ispravan, ali sadržavati logičke nedostatke ili nesigurne prakse koje je zaključio iz zastarjelih ili nekvalitetnih primjera u svojim podacima o obuci. Drugi je problem "halucinacije", gdje model izmišlja API-je, funkcije ili parametre koji ne postoje, što dovodi do kvarova u vremenu izvođenja. Konačno, tu je i pitanje tehničkog duga. Uvjerljiv, ali loše strukturiran kod može se integrirati u bazu kodova, stvarajući noćne more održavanja. Bez konteksta cijele vaše aplikacijske arhitekture, LLM ne može napisati kod koji je uistinu modularan, skalabilan ili održavan.
Put do proizvodnje: Kombinacija AI s ljudskim nadzorom
Ključ za iskorištavanje snage LLM-a ne leži u zamjeni programera, već u njihovom povećanju. Najučinkovitiji pristup je tretirati AI kao moćnog pomoćnika koji se nosi s početnim teškim poslovima, oslobađajući ljudske stručnjake za zadatke više razine. Ovo partnerstvo slijedi jasan tijek rada:
- Precizni upit: Razvojni programer pruža detaljan upit bogat kontekstom, specificirajući ne samo "što", već i "zašto", uključujući relevantna ograničenja i rubne slučajeve.
- Generacija i pregled: LLM proizvodi isječak koda, koji se smatra prvim nacrtom, a ne konačnim proizvodom.
- Rigorozno testiranje: programer podvrgava kod sveobuhvatnim jediničnim testovima, integracijskim testovima i sigurnosnim skeniranjima.
- Integracija i usavršavanje: kôd je pažljivo integriran u postojeću bazu koda, a programer ga refaktorira kako bi osigurao da zadovoljava standarde kvalitete i arhitekture.
Ovaj proces osigurava da je brzina umjetne inteligencije uravnotežena s prosudbom i stručnošću vještog stručnjaka.
Gradimo na čvrstim temeljima s Mewayzom
Ova potreba za robusnim, predvidljivim temeljima je upravo razlog zašto je strukturirani pristup poslovnom softveru bitan. Platforme poput Mewayza pružaju modularni poslovni OS koji uspostavlja jasan i dosljedan okvir za vaše operacije. Kada su vaša temeljna poslovna logika, podatkovni modeli i API integracije izgrađeni na stabilnoj platformi, uloga koda generiranog umjetnom inteligencijom se mijenja. Umjesto da tražite od LLM-a da izradi cijelu aplikaciju od nule — što je pothvat visokog rizika — možete mu dati zadatak da generira manje, složenije komponente *unutar* sigurnih i dobro definiranih granica okruženja Mewayz. Ovo značajno smanjuje mogućnost katastrofalnih pogrešaka jer AI radi unutar upravljanog sustava, što olakšava provjeru i kontrolu njegovih rezultata. Kombinacija ljudske stručnosti, discipliniranog razvojnog procesa i čvrste platforme kao što je Mewayz pretvara umjetnu inteligenciju iz potencijalne prepreke u snažan akcelerator inovacija.
💡 DID YOU KNOW?
Mewayz replaces 8+ business tools in one platform
CRM · Invoicing · HR · Projects · Booking · eCommerce · POS · Analytics. Free forever plan available.
Start Free →Često postavljana pitanja
Iluzija inteligencije: kada se uvjerljivi kod maskira kao točan kod
Veliki jezični modeli kao što su ChatGPT, Claude i Copilot revolucionirali su naš pristup kodiranju. Za mnoge programere i poslovne vođe osjećaju se kao proročište koda, trenutno generirajući rješenja za složene probleme. Međutim, ova percepcija često dovodi do kritičkog nesporazuma. LLM nije majstor programiranja koji razumije logiku i namjeru; to je vrhunski napredan mehanizam za usklađivanje uzoraka. Njegov primarni cilj nije proizvesti *ispravan* kod, već proizvesti *uvjerljiv* kod—sintaksu koja izgleda uvjerljivo na temelju ogromne količine podataka o obuci koje je potrošio. Prepoznavanje ove razlike ključno je za sigurnu i učinkovitu integraciju umjetne inteligencije u vaš radni tijek razvoja, posebno pri izgradnji kritičnih poslovnih sustava.
Razlika između prihvatljivog i ispravnog koda
Da bismo razumjeli srž problema, moramo napraviti razliku između vjerodostojnosti i točnosti. Uvjerljivi kod je sintaktički valjan i slijedi uobičajene obrasce. Čini se da bi *trebalo* raditi. Koristi prave ključne riječi, pravilno uvlačenje i uobičajene biblioteke. Ljudski recenzent mogao bi baciti pogled na njega i vidjeti poznatu strukturu. Ispravan kod, s druge strane, ne samo da izgleda dobro, već *je* ispravan. Točno implementira navedenu poslovnu logiku, obrađuje rubne slučajeve, graciozno upravlja pogreškama i besprijekorno se integrira s okolnim sustavom. Jaz između ova dva stanja mjesto je gdje postoji značajan rizik. LLM se ističe u prvom, ali postizanje drugog zahtijeva dublje razumijevanje uzroka, posljedice i konteksta koje model jednostavno ne posjeduje.
Inherentni rizici vjerovanja prihvatljivom kodu
Oslanjanje na kod generiran umjetnom inteligencijom bez rigorozne provjere unosi nekoliko opipljivih rizika u vaš životni ciklus razvoja softvera. Prvo i najvažnije je rizik od suptilnih grešaka i sigurnosnih propusta. Kod može izgledati ispravan, ali sadržavati logičke nedostatke ili nesigurne prakse koje je zaključio iz zastarjelih ili nekvalitetnih primjera u svojim podacima o obuci. Drugi je problem "halucinacije", gdje model izmišlja API-je, funkcije ili parametre koji ne postoje, što dovodi do kvarova u vremenu izvođenja. Konačno, tu je i pitanje tehničkog duga. Uvjerljiv, ali loše strukturiran kod može se integrirati u bazu kodova, stvarajući noćne more održavanja. Bez konteksta cijele vaše aplikacijske arhitekture, LLM ne može napisati kod koji je uistinu modularan, skalabilan ili održavan.
Put do proizvodnje: Kombinacija AI s ljudskim nadzorom
Ključ za iskorištavanje snage LLM-a ne leži u zamjeni programera, već u njihovom povećanju. Najučinkovitiji pristup je tretirati AI kao moćnog pomoćnika koji se nosi s početnim teškim poslovima, oslobađajući ljudske stručnjake za zadatke više razine. Ovo partnerstvo slijedi jasan tijek rada:
Gradimo na čvrstim temeljima s Mewayzom
Ova potreba za robusnim, predvidljivim temeljima je upravo razlog zašto je strukturirani pristup poslovnom softveru bitan. Platforme poput Mewayza pružaju modularni poslovni OS koji uspostavlja jasan i dosljedan okvir za vaše operacije. Kada su vaša temeljna poslovna logika, podatkovni modeli i API integracije izgrađeni na stabilnoj platformi, uloga koda generiranog umjetnom inteligencijom se mijenja. Umjesto da tražite od LLM-a da izradi cijelu aplikaciju od nule — što je pothvat visokog rizika — možete mu dati zadatak da generira manje, složenije komponente *unutar* sigurnih i dobro definiranih granica okruženja Mewayz. Ovo značajno smanjuje mogućnost katastrofalnih pogrešaka jer AI radi unutar upravljanog sustava, što olakšava provjeru i kontrolu njegovih rezultata. Kombinacija ljudske stručnosti, discipliniranog razvojnog procesa i čvrste platforme kao što je Mewayz pretvara umjetnu inteligenciju iz potencijalne prepreke u snažan akcelerator inovacija.
Izgradite svoj poslovni OS danas
Od freelancera do agencija, Mewayz pokreće više od 138.000 tvrtki s 208 integriranih modula. Počnite besplatno, nadogradite kada rastete.
Izradi besplatni račun →Try Mewayz Free
All-in-one platform for CRM, invoicing, projects, HR & more. No credit card required.
Get more articles like this
Weekly business tips and product updates. Free forever.
You're subscribed!
Start managing your business smarter today
Join 30,000+ businesses. Free forever plan · No credit card required.
Ready to put this into practice?
Join 30,000+ businesses using Mewayz. Free forever plan — no credit card required.
Start Free Trial →Related articles
Hacker News
Mothers Defense (YC X26) Is Hiring in Austin
Mar 14, 2026
Hacker News
The Browser Becomes Your WordPress
Mar 14, 2026
Hacker News
XML Is a Cheap DSL
Mar 14, 2026
Hacker News
Please Do Not A/B Test My Workflow
Mar 14, 2026
Hacker News
How Lego builds a new Lego set
Mar 14, 2026
Hacker News
Megadev: A Development Kit for the Sega Mega Drive and Mega CD Hardware
Mar 14, 2026
Ready to take action?
Start your free Mewayz trial today
All-in-one business platform. No credit card required.
Start Free →14-day free trial · No credit card · Cancel anytime